About The Department

The Section of Adult and Pediatric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ism is a national leader in research leading to the development of new insights in the treatment of endocrine diseases and disorders. Work in the areas of diabetes, thyroid and sleep disorders has been greatly advanced by The University of Chicago endocrinology faculty. Our research activities are supported by a number of different sources including the National Institute of Health (NIH) and non-federal granting agencies.

The Section is home to one of 16 NIH funded Diabetes Research and Training Centers. Over the years, several members of the Endocrine faculty have led investigations that resulted in significant discoveries in the areas of diabetes, thyroid and sleep disorders.

Job Summary

The Clinical Research Coordinator II (CRCII) is a specialized researcher, partnering with the clinical Principal Investigator (PI), Dr. Silvana Pannain in the Section of Endocrinology in the Department of Medicine.

Responsibilities
  • Recruit, screen, and enroll eligible study participants.
  • Obtain informed consent and provide detailed study information to patients.
  • Monitor patient status, collect clinical data, and report adverse events.
  • Collect biospecimens according to protocol.
  • Maintain accurate and timely documentation in compliance with Good Clinical Practice (GCP).
  • Coordinate study visits, assessments, and follow-ups.
  • Educate patients and families about clinical trials and research procedures.
  • Ensure adherence to ethical guidelines, regulatory requirements, and institutional policies.
  • Collaborate with investigators, study coordinators, and other healthcare staff.
  • Prepare study-related reports and assist in regulatory submissions when needed.
  • Present study findings and participate in research meetings and training as needed.
  • Facilitates and participates in the daily activities of moderately complex clinical studies and performs various activities including patient data retrieval, documenting clinical research records, and participation in program audits.
  • Accountable for all tasks in moderately complex clinical studies.
  • Performs other related work as needed.
